African Archaeology Without Frontiers : Papers from the 2014 PanAfrican Archaeological Association Congress /
Confronting national, linguistic and disciplinary boundaries, contributors to African Archaeology Without Frontiers argue against artificial limits and divisions created through the study of 'ages' that in reality overlap and cannot and should not be understood in isolation.
